Monitoring Blood Sugar: The First Step Towards Balance
To maintain optimal health, it's essential to monitor your blood sugar levels regularly. This involves using a glucometer or continuous glucose monitoring (CGM) device to track your levels throughout the day. By doing so, you'll be able to identify patterns and fluctuations in your blood sugar, allowing you to make informed decisions about diet and lifestyle.
The Impact of Diet on Blood Sugar Balance
Diet plays a significant role in maintaining healthy blood sugar levels. Foods that are high in fiber, protein, and healthy fats can help regulate blood sugar by slowing down its release into the bloodstream. Examples of such foods include leafy greens, nuts, seeds, and whole grains like brown rice and quinoa.
Exercise: A Natural Blood Sugar Regulator
Regular physical activity is also essential for maintaining optimal health. Exercise not only helps to reduce insulin resistance but also improves blood sugar regulation by increasing glucose uptake in the muscles. A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ate-intensity exercise per week, or a combination of high-intensity and strength training.

Managing Stress: A Key Component high blood sugar cause rash of Blood Sugar Balance
Chronic stress can have a significant impact on blood sugar balance, leading to increased cortisol production, insulin resistance, and blood sugar fluctuations. Engage in stress-reducing activities like meditation, yoga, or deep breathing exercises to help regulate your response to stressors.
